Bill Positions
Bill
Number: HB 1304
Bill Title:
Recipients of State Incentives or Financial Assistance - Diversity Initiatives
Bill Sponsor(s):
Dels.Vaughn, et al.
Subject:
Procurement
Committee:
HGO
Bill Summary:
This bill would require each contractor, subcontractor or other entity receiving a grant, loan, investment, tax exemption or other incentive or financial assistance of more than $100,000 to adopt and implement the state's MBE contracting standards.
History: None
Chamber Position: Oppose
Position
Summary: The MD Chamber opposes this bill because it is far too broad in applying state MBE contracting standards to recipients of state financial assistance. In particular, the attempt to apply the state's MBE standards to recipients of tax exemptions of over $100,000 will be impractical, if not impossible to administer. Many tax exemptions require no reporting to a tax authority, and therefore there is no practical means for identifying such entities.
